Ubuntu 12.04 LTS com Ralink RT3290, são o modo monitor e a injeção de pacotes suportada com o rt2800pci que acompanha a distribuição?

1

Eu tenho uma nova instalação do Ubuntu 12.04 LTS e tenho um adaptador sem fio Ralink RT3290. A distribuição vem com rt2800pci driver e não instalei nenhum outro driver ou patches.

Minha interface de rede é - wlan0, e posso colocá-la no modo monitor usando:

sudo iwconfig wlan0 mode Monitor

Se eu verificar com iwconfig , mostrará o modo Monitor ativado.

Se eu tentar injetar o pacote com o Aireplay, ele diz:

ARP linktype is set to 1(Ethernet) expected ARPHRD_IEEE80211 or ARPHRD_IEEE80211_PRISM instead.
Make sure RFMON is enabled; run sudo ifconfig wlan0 up, sudo iwconfig wlan0 mode Monitor channel #

Eu posso obter uma lista de redes com sudo iwlist scan .

A minha pergunta é: Esta placa / driver realmente suporta o modo Monitor e a injeção de pacotes? e se sim, como posso ativar o modo Monitor e a injeção de pacotes da maneira correta?

Info - Kernel - 3.11.0-15-generic , Distração - Ubuntu 12.04.4 LTS , sem correções, sem atualizações, rfkill - Hard blocked : no

Upd1 - Depois de desabilitar a rede, posso ir para o modo Monitor usando o código acima, mas no momento que eu habilitar a rede e a rede sem fio, verificando iwconfig diz que o modo é Managed . Problema de motorista ou cartão?

Se eu parar de usar a distro rt2800pci e instalar o driver backports , ela funcionará perfeitamente?

    
por Raihan Firoz 16.03.2014 / 21:52

3 respostas

1

Eu realmente não entendo esse tipo de coisa, mas eu tentei exatamente a mesma coisa com a mesma versão do UBUNTU e o mesmo nic. tente o seguinte:

sudo ifconfig wlan0 down
sudo iwconfig wlan0 mode monitor

/ ** (a conexão com a internet neste estágio provavelmente desapareceria)

sudo ifconfig wlan0 up

para sair do modo de monitor:

sudo ifconfig wlan0 down
sudo iwconfig wlan0 mode managed
sudo ifconfig wlan0 up

espero poder ajudar.

    
por omer 15.06.2014 / 17:44
1

Eu li que Ralink rt3070 (com rt2800usb como driver) suporta o modo monitor, eu vou ter minha antena AWUSO36NH 2000mw em breve, mas como você pode ver, o chipset Atheros é o melhor para a injeção de pacotes. tanto o modo de monitoração de suporte do driver e do chipset, então, siga as instruções sob o meu comentário ou:

ifconfig [interface] down
iwconfig [interface] mode monitor
ifconfig [interface] up

Para verificar se está no modo monitor:

iwconfig [interface]

Para testar a injeção de pacotes:

aireplay-ng -9
    
por Rinzler 25.10.2015 / 18:31
0

Eu sei que é muito antigo, mas pode ajudar outros.
Os chips compatíveis com rt28000pci são: RT2760, RT2790, RT2860, RT2890, RT3060, RT3062, RT3090, RT3091, RT3092, RT3290, RT3592, RT5360

E para obter mais informações, você pode verificar o link

Para injeção de pacotes:
aireplay-ng -1 1 -a [O BSSID do roteador] mon0
A injeção de pacotes pode falhar devido a vários motivos. Você terá que verificar esses dados um por um, pois o seu pacote suporta injeção de pacotes. :)

    
por Imnoob 27.08.2016 / 20:35